Matchup Summary (Win Condition and Game Plan)

Toon Link is strong at stopping horizontal approach lines with arrows, boomerang, and bomb, but his close-range defense and landing resistance are much weaker than his zoning shell.
Chrom should not try to slash through every projectile lane. The stable plan is dash shield, low jumps, and then turning one clean opening into extended landing traps and ledge pressure.
On shield, Jab 3, Forward Tilt, Up Tilt, Dash Attack, the smash attacks, Down Air, and Up B (1) are punishable, and even Up Air can be checked by OOS Up Air.
By contrast, Neutral Air, Forward Air, Back Air, Z Air, and spaced Side B are usually better handled by taking space and covering the next movement instead of forcing a punish.
Because Chrom’s offstage risk is so high, he should finish stocks with juggle routes and ledge trapping more often than deep edgeguards.

Win Condition Checklist

  • Use dash shield and low-commitment jumps to close space instead of swinging into every projectile lane
  • After shielding Jab 3, Forward Tilt, Up Tilt, Dash Attack, the smash attacks, Down Air, or Up B (1), punish with OOS Uair, OOS Nair, Up B, and Grab
  • After Neutral Air, Forward Air, Back Air, Z Air, or spaced Side B, prioritize taking ground and trapping the next landing or reset
  • Once Toon Link is above you, keep juggling with Up Air and Up Tilt, then convert the stock at ledge rather than overcommitting offstage

Actions to Avoid

  • Repeatedly swinging Forward Tilt or Forward Air through projectile gaps and taking damage just to enter
  • Mashing after blocked Neutral Air or Forward Air when there is no real punish and giving Toon Link another reset
  • Backing off after the first hit instead of exploiting Toon Link’s weak landing state
  • Chasing too deep offstage and turning a winning ledge situation into Chrom’s own recovery problem
